Forecast: Export of Polyamides from South Korea

Over the last decade, South Korea's polyamide export volume and value have experienced considerable fluctuations. In 2023, the exports stood at 22.257 million kilograms, reflecting a year-on-year increase of 3.11% and a five-year CAGR of 3.07%. Despite several periods of decline, like the significant drop in 2020 (-13.96%), the overall trend has been positive, with consistent growth resuming post-2020. The future forecasts indicate a steady growth trend with a five-year CAGR of 2.32%, reaching 25.703 million kilograms by 2028, a cumulative growth rate of 12.14% from 2024.
